Enermax Liberty 620w Modular ATX PSU

Connectors

All cables on the Enermax Liberty are sleeved in gold and black mesh which is a welcome break from the usual plain black mesh, and also fits in with the colour scheme of the PSU. The only thing that I found slightly disappointing was that Enermax did not choose to sleeve every cable right up to the connector, which left a lot of bare cables on show.

In a change from the normal cable layout, Enermax have placed both Molex and SATA connectors on the same cable. Personally I’m not keen on this idea as it means you are more than likely to be left with lots of unused connectors on each cable. I’d be interested to find out why Enermax decided to go with this system, which they call ‘Eternity’.

As with most modern Power Supplies, the ATX connector can be split or joined together to form either a 20-Pin or 24-Pin connector. The same goes for the P4-12v connector, which can be split or joined together to form either 4-Pin or an 8-Pin connector.

Also included is a 3-pin fan cable which can be connected to one of your motherboard’s fan headers to obtain a readout of the power supply fan RPM.

With a total of 10 SATA and Molex connectors, the Liberty 620w is the best equipped power supply I’ve reviewed to date. I’ll be surprised if Liberty owners use anywhere near the full number of provided connectors with this power supply.
